Notes
Title and date from Tattersfield.
Printed on japan paper.
Wood engraving commissioned by Emerson Charnley; according to Tattersfield, the bulk of the work for this engraving was probably done by Bewick's apprentice William Temple.
See PML 9919.6 for another impression of this wood engraving printed on japan vellum.
One of a collection of 15 wood and intaglio engravings by or after Thomas Bewick (see PML 9919); the individual prints comprising the collection each cataloged separately.
